We specialise in providing community based solutions to people with complex unmet needs that are transitioning out of psychiatric hospital, or are at risk of readmission. We have divisions dedicated to working with people who have been diagnosed with complex post-traumatic stress disorder, learning difficulties, enduring acute mental health disorders or have forensic histories. We assess each individuals needs to provide a bespoke package of support and accommodation that caters specifically to them. We take great care to place individuals within an environment suitable to their development. Our accommodation ranges from single occupancy independent units, to specialist multiple occupancy houses with onsite staffing. Our objective with all clients is to promote and maximise independence, health, wellness and social recovery through the utilisation of bespoke support planning, innovative support delivery and nationally recognised risk management. FORENSIC MENTAL HEALTH This division specialises in meeting the needs of individuals with a forensic or high risk history that are committed to developing skills and maximising their independence within a community setting in a safe and effective way. LEARNING DIFFICULTIES This division specialises in meeting the needs of individuals diagnosed with a learning difficulty or who would benefit from a structured supportive environment suited to developing their social and daily living skills with the objective of maximising their independence. COMPLEX TRAUMA This division specialises in meeting the needs of individuals living with complex post traumatic stress disorder and/or personality disorder. The main focus is on the self management of risk and the maximisation of personal independence. WELLNESS This division specialises in promoting social recovery and wellbeing through the provision of innovative groups, and 1-2-1 sessions on things like managing symptoms, addictive behaviour, building structure and routine, swimming, personal training, mindfulness and relaxation, and collaborative painting. These sessions are conducted both in the community and within the Maples Activity and Resource Centre (M.A.R.C.) HOUSING This division specialises in providing safe and appropriate accommodation and accommodation pathways to the individuals placed within our service.
